Pointing to a lady, Mohan said, 'She is the sister of the father of my mother's son.' How is the lady related to Mohan?
- A.Mother
- B.AuntCorrect
- C.Sister
- D.Grandmother
Solution
Mohan's mother's son = Mohan himself (or his brother). Father of Mohan = Mohan's father. Sister of Mohan's father = Mohan's paternal aunt (Bua/Aunt). Hence, the lady is Mohan's Aunt.

Introducing a man, a woman said, 'His mother is the only daughter of my mother.' How is the man related to the woman?
- A.SonCorrect
- B.Brother
- C.Nephew
- D.Uncle
Solution
The only daughter of the woman's mother is the woman herself. So the man's mother is the woman. Therefore, the man is the woman's Son.
P is the father of Q and R is the son of S. T is the brother of P. If Q is the sister of R, how is S related to T?
- A.Wife
- B.SisterCorrect
- C.Daughter
- D.Brother-in-law
Solution
P is the father of Q, and Q is the sister of R, so P is also the father of R. R is the son of S, so S is the mother of R. T is the brother of P, so S is the sister of T.
A + B means A is the son of B, A - B means A is the wife of B. If P - Q + R, which of the following is true?
- A.R is the father of PCorrect
- B.R is the mother of P
- C.P is the daughter of R
- D.P is the son of R
Solution
P - Q means P is the wife of Q. Q + R means Q is the son of R. Therefore, P is the wife of Q, and Q is the son of R. Hence, R is the father of Q, and Q is the husband of P. Therefore R is the father of P.
X is the brother of Y. Y is the daughter of Z. P is the father of Z. How is Y related to P?
- A.GranddaughterCorrect
- B.Daughter
- C.Sister
- D.Aunt
Solution
X is the brother of Y, so they are siblings. Y is the daughter of Z, and P is the father of Z. Therefore, Z is the child of P, and Y is the grandchild of P. Since Y is female, Y is the granddaughter of P.

Looking at the portrait of a man, Hari said, 'His mother is the wife of my father's son. I have no brothers or sisters.' Whose portrait was Hari looking at?
- A.His sonCorrect
- B.His cousin
- C.His nephew
- D.His father
Solution
Hari has no brothers or sisters. So 'my father's son' = Hari himself. The wife of Hari = Hari's wife. The mother of the man in the portrait = Hari's wife. So the man in the portrait is Hari's son.
A is the son of B. C, B's sister, has a son D and a daughter E. F is the maternal uncle of D. How is A related to D?
- A.Brother
- B.Nephew
- C.CousinCorrect
- D.Uncle
Solution
A is the son of B. C is B's sister, which makes C the aunt of A. D is the son of C. Therefore, A and D are cousins.
A is B's brother. C is A's mother. D is C's father. E is B's son. How is E related to D?
- A.Grandson
- B.Great-GrandsonCorrect
- C.Granddaughter
- D.Great-Granddaughter
Solution
A is B's brother, C is A's mother, therefore C is also B's mother. D is C's father, which means D is the grandfather of B. E is B's son, so E is the great-grandson of D.

Blood Relations — Frequently Asked Questions
What is the standard method for blood relation questions?
Draw a family tree as you read — squares for males, circles for females, vertical lines for generations. Solving in your head fails exactly when the question is worth solving.
What is the most common trap in these questions?
Assuming gender. "Child of", "sibling of" and names do not reveal gender — if the final relationship depends on an unknown gender, the answer is "cannot be determined".
